كيفية تحسين أداء ووردبريس على خادم Apache
في عالم اليوم، أصبحت سرعات تحميل المواقع ومتعة تجربة المستخدم تعتبران من أهم العوامل لجذب الزوار والحفاظ عليهم. عندما يتعلق الأمر بإدارة موقع ويب على منصة ووردبريس (WordPress)، فإن تحسين الأداء يعد خطوة حيوية لضمان تجربة سلسة وفعالة للزوار. في هذه المقالة، سنتناول كيفية تعزيز أداء ووردبريس على خادم Apache، مع تقديم نصائح عملية وأدوات مفيدة.
ما هو خادم Apache؟
قبل أن نتطرق إلى كيفية تحسين أداء ووردبريس على خادم Apache، يجب أن نفهم ما هو هذا الخادم. Apache هو أحد أشهر لخوادم الويب في العالم، وقد عرف بشعبيته الكبيرة ومرونته. حيث يدعم مجموعة واسعة من أنظمة التشغيل ويوفر ميزات متعددة تجعله خيارًا مفضلًا لكثير من مطوري الويب.
كيف يعمل Apache مع ووردبريس؟
عندما يتم استضافة موقع ووردبريس على خادم Apache، يقوم الخادم بمعالجة الطلبات الواردة من المستخدمين، ويقوم بتقديم الصفحات والمحتوى المطلوب. تعتمد سرعة استجابة الخادم على عدة عوامل، منها تكوين الخادم، وحجم قاعدة البيانات، وحجم الملفات، والتحسينات البرمجية.
نصائح لتحسين أداء ووردبريس على خادم Apache
1. تحديث النسخ البرمجية
من المهم الحفاظ على تحديث ووردبريس، بالإضافة إلى المكونات الإضافية والقوالب. التحديثات تأتي عادة مع تحسينات في الأداء وإصلاحات للأخطاء. يمكنك التحقق من وجود تحديثات في لوحة تحكم ووردبريس الخاصة بك.
2. تثبيت مكون إضافي للتخزين المؤقت (Caching)
استخدام مكون إضافي للتخزين المؤقت يمكن أن يساعد في تسريع تحميل الصفحات بشكل كبير. من الأدوات الشائعة في هذا المجال هي:
- W3 Total Cache
- WP Super Cache
تعمل هذه المكونات على تخزين نسخ من الصفحات، مما يقلل من الحاجة لإعادة تحميلها من قاعدة البيانات في كل مرة يزور فيها المستخدم الموقع.
3. تحسين الصور
الصور هي إحدى العوامل الرئيسية التي تؤثر على سرعة تحميل الموقع. استخدم أدوات مثل TinyPNG و ImageOptim لضغط الصور دون فقدان الجودة. تذكر أيضًا استخدام تنسيقات الصور الحديثة مثل WebP.
4. استخدام شبكة توصيل المحتوى (CDN)
الاعتماد على CDN يمكن أن يقلل من أوقات التحميل بشكل كبير. تقوم CDN بتخزين نسخ من المحتوى على خوادم موزعة في مواقع مختلفة، مما يسهل على الزوار تحميل المورد من أقرب خادم إليهم. بعض خدمات CDN الجيدة تشمل:
- Cloudflare
- MaxCDN
5. تحسين قاعدة البيانات
قاعدة بيانات ووردبريس يمكن أن تنمو بسرعة، مما يؤدي إلى تبطيء أداء الموقع. استخدم مكونات إضافية مثل WP-Optimize لتنظيف القاعدة وتحسين أدائها. قم بحذف النسخ القديمة من المشاركات والتعليقات غير المرغوب فيها.
6. تقليل عدد المكونات الإضافية
كل مكون إضافي قد يبطئ موقعك. قم بإزالة المكونات الإضافية التي لا تستخدمها وابحث عن تلك التي تؤثر سلبًا على الأداء.
7. تحسين تكوين خادم Apache
إليك بعض الإعدادات الأساسية لتحسين أداء Apache مع ووردبريس:
تفعيل Gzip Compression
يعمل Gzip على ضغط الملفات المرسلة من الخادم إلى المتصفح، مما يقلل من وقت التحميل. يمكنك تفعيله عن طريق إضافة الكود التالي إلى ملف .htaccess
الخاص بك:
<IfModule mod_deflate.c>
AddOutputFilterByType DEFLATE text/html text/plain text/xml text/css text/javascript application/javascript
</IfModule>
تفعيل Keep-Alive
تفعيل Keep-Alive يسمح للمستخدمين بفتح عدة طلبات في نفس الاتصال، مما يزيد من سرعة تحميل الموقع. يمكنك تفعيله عبر إضافة الكود التالي إلى ملف Apache config:
KeepAlive On
MaxKeepAliveRequests 100
KeepAliveTimeout 5
أدوات مفيدة لتحسين الأداء
- GTmetrix: لتحليل سرعة تحميل الموقع والبحث عن طرق التحسين.
- Google PageSpeed Insights: يعطيك تقارير مفصلة حول تحسين الأداء.
- Pingdom: يقدم خدمة مراقبة وتحليل سرعات تحميل الموقع.
الأسئلة الشائعة
1. هل يمكنني تحسين الأداء بدون استخدام CDN؟
نعم، يمكنك تحسين الأداء باستخدام تقنيات التخزين المؤقت وتحسين الصور وتنظيف قاعدة البيانات. لكن استخدام CDN سيساهم بشكل أكبر في تسريع تحميل الموقع.
2. هل يؤثر عدد المكونات الإضافية على الأداء؟
نعم، كل مكون إضافي يمكن أن يزيد من زمن استجابة الخادم. حاول تقليل عدد المكونات إلى ما هو ضروري فقط.
3. ما هي أدوات الفحص التي يمكنني استخدامها لتحليل أداء ووردبريس؟
يمكنك استخدام أدوات مثل GTmetrix وGoogle PageSpeed Insights وPingdom للحصول على تقارير دقيقة حول أداء موقعك.
خاتمة
تحسين أداء ووردبريس على خادم Apache هو عملية مستمرة تتطلب التحديث والتحليل. باستخدام النصائح المذكورة أعلاه والأدوات المفيدة، يمكنك تحقيق تحسينات ملحوظة في سرعة تحميل موقعك وتجربة المستخدم. تذكر دائمًا أن الهدف هو توفير تجربة أفضل للزوار وتحقيق أهدافك بموقعك.
باستخدام هذه الأدوات والنصائح، ستتمكن من تقديم أداء أعلى لموقعك على ووردبريس، مما يجعل زوارك يعودون مرارًا وتكرارًا. تأكد من مراجعة وتحسين أداء موقعك بشكل دوري لتحقيق أفضل النتائج.